Late Cretaceous evolution of the Judean Mountains as indicated by ostracodes
Authors:A Flexer  A Gilat  F Hirsch  A Honigstein  A Rosenfeld  T Rueffer
Institution:Department of Geophysics and Planetary Sciences, Raymond and Beverly Sackler, Faculty of Exact Sciences, Tel Aviv University, Tel Aviv 69978, Israel;Geological Survey of Israel, 30 Malkhe Yisrael Street, Jerusalem 95501, Israel;Department of Geology, Technical University of Clausthal-Zellerfeld, FRG
Abstract:The Judean Mountains' anticlinorium, Israel, a part of the Syrian Arc fold system, underwent several phases of compressional folding, uplift and faulting in post-Turonian through Quaternary times. This study emphasizes the earliest tectonic phase of earIy Late Coniacian age. Ostracode biozonation clearly indicates the duration and extension of Senonian sedimentation and timing of onlap over the evolving Judean Mountains' structure.
